Bluefield University awards degrees and credentials ranging from associate degrees up to its highest offering, the master’s degree.
| Degree Level | Offered |
|---|---|
| Certificate | — |
| Associate | ✓ |
| Bachelor’s | ✓ |
| Master’s | ✓ |
| Doctorate | — |
Completions: 392 undergraduate · 326 graduate (718 total)

Among Bluefield University programs with salary data, these majors lead on average graduate earnings.
| Highest-Paying Majors | Average Salary |
|---|---|
| Registered Nursing, Nursing Administration, Nursing Research and Clinical Nursing. | $62,939 |
| Business Administration, Management and Operations. | $49,317 |
| Criminal Justice and Corrections. | $37,131 |
| PUBLIC ADMINISTRATION AND SOCIAL SERVICE PROFESSIONS. | $31,489 |
